Overview
Danny and Dino set off to rescue a princess in the latest Dinosaur That Pooped story by Tom Fletcher and Dougie Poynter of the English pop punk group McFly.
Danny and Dinosaur are convinced that a princess is in danger and needs their help…if only they could find her. The two friends journey through Fairy Tale Land to track her down, but things don’t go exactly to plan. Can Dinosaur make it through Fairy Tale Land without eating everything in sight? And does the princess really need to be rescued?
